Max Steiner's 'Casablanca' is a captivating album that whisks listeners away to a bygone era. Released on 11 December 2020 via ReUP, this 41-minute masterpiece is a testament to Steiner's skill in crafting nostalgic soundscapes. The tracklist is a veritable journey through time, with iconic pieces such as 'As Time Goes By' and 'It Had to Be You / Shine' sitting alongside medleys and studio versions that showcase Steiner's mastery of his craft.
From the sweeping 'Casablanca (Main Title)' to the poignant 'As Time Goes By (Studio Version)', each track is a meticulously crafted tribute to the classic era of cinema and music. Steiner's arrangements of 'Parlez-Moi D'Amour / Tango Della Rosa' and 'The Eagle and Me' demonstrate his versatility and depth as a composer, while 'Dat's What Noah Done' adds a touch of playfulness to the album.
